Position Summary
The Principal Communications Consultant of Wildfire leads strategic planning and delivery of high-impact, high visibility communications across assigned business areas. Acts as a trusted advisor to senior leadership, providing consultation and direction on initiatives with enterprise-wide visibility. Operates autonomously to drive alignment, influence decision-making, and deliver measurable outcomes. Oversees large-scale programs and special initiatives, ensuring integration across jurisdictions and business functions.
This is a senior level individual contributor role supporting Xcel Energy’s Wildfire Risk Management group. The candidate should have extensive experience in strategic, crisis and emergency management communications, ideally including experience as a Public Information Officer and/or in leading crisis response. This is both an internal and external communications role, where the candidate will develop and implement communications strategies, advise internal leaders and work collaboratively with key stakeholders and partners to educate the public about wildfire risk and mitigation strategies.
